Bassin du Boisé-Royal
Bassin du Boisé-Royal is in Quebec City, Capitale-Nationale, Quebec. Bassin du Boisé-Royal is situated nearby to the park Parc du Cabestan, as well as near Parc du Cachemire.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Val-Bélair and Loretteville.

Loretteville is a former city in central Quebec, Canada. It was amalgamated into Quebec City on January 1, 2002. It is located within the borough of La Haute-Saint-Charles, and also contains the upmarket neighbourhood of Montchâtel. Loretteville is situated 4½ km east of Bassin du Boisé-Royal.
